What is the maximum speed limit for an aircraft flying below 10,000 feet MSL?

The maximum speed limit for an aircraft flying below 10,000 feet MSL is 250 knots. This speed restriction is in place to ensure safety and reduce the noise impact on people living near airports. The lower altitude zone is typically where most aircraft are taking off or landing, which is why maintaining a lower speed helps manage traffic flow and decreases the likelihood of wake turbulence encounters.

Additionally, while it might seem that higher speeds could be safe, restrictions are designed to account for the complexities and potential hazards of flight operations at lower altitudes, where pilots are more focused on maneuvering and other traffic. These limits help to create a more structured environment—especially in busy terminal areas where there is a greater concentration of aircraft.
